Searched refs:MessageQueue (Results 1 - 25 of 56) sorted by relevance

123

/frameworks/native/services/surfaceflinger/
H A DMessageQueue.cpp30 #include "MessageQueue.h"
52 void MessageQueue::Handler::dispatchRefresh() {
54 mQueue.mLooper->sendMessage(this, Message(MessageQueue::REFRESH));
58 void MessageQueue::Handler::dispatchInvalidate() {
60 mQueue.mLooper->sendMessage(this, Message(MessageQueue::INVALIDATE));
64 void MessageQueue::Handler::handleMessage(const Message& message) {
79 MessageQueue::MessageQueue() function in class:android::MessageQueue
83 MessageQueue::~MessageQueue() {
[all...]
H A DMessageQueue.h62 class MessageQueue { class in namespace:android
69 MessageQueue& mQueue;
72 Handler(MessageQueue& queue) : mQueue(queue), mEventMask(0) { }
97 MessageQueue();
98 ~MessageQueue();
/frameworks/base/core/jni/
H A Dandroid_os_MessageQueue.h25 class MessageQueue : public virtual RefBase { class in namespace:android
58 MessageQueue();
59 virtual ~MessageQueue();
65 /* Gets the native object associated with a MessageQueue. */
66 extern sp<MessageQueue> android_os_MessageQueue_getMessageQueue(
H A Dandroid_os_MessageQueue.cpp17 #define LOG_TAG "MessageQueue-JNI"
31 jfieldID mPtr; // native object attached to the DVM MessageQueue
41 class NativeMessageQueue : public MessageQueue, public LooperCallback {
61 MessageQueue::MessageQueue() { function in class:android::MessageQueue
64 MessageQueue::~MessageQueue() {
67 bool MessageQueue::raiseAndClearException(JNIEnv* env, const char* msg) {
97 ALOGE("Exception in MessageQueue callback: %s", msg);
167 sp<MessageQueue> android_os_MessageQueue_getMessageQueu
[all...]
H A Dandroid_view_DisplayEventReceiver.cpp55 jobject receiverWeak, const sp<MessageQueue>& messageQueue);
64 sp<MessageQueue> mMessageQueue;
74 jobject receiverWeak, const sp<MessageQueue>& messageQueue) :
123 sp<MessageQueue> messageQueue = android_os_MessageQueue_getMessageQueue(env, messageQueueObj);
125 jniThrowRuntimeException(env, "MessageQueue is not initialized.");
165 "(Ljava/lang/ref/WeakReference;Landroid/os/MessageQueue;)J",
/frameworks/base/core/java/android/hardware/camera2/legacy/
H A DRequestHandlerThread.java23 import android.os.MessageQueue;
28 * Ensure that the MessageQueue's idle handler gets run by poking the message queue;
88 private final MessageQueue.IdleHandler mIdleHandler = new MessageQueue.IdleHandler() {
99 MessageQueue queue = handler.getLooper().getQueue();
/frameworks/base/core/tests/coretests/src/android/app/activity/
H A DLocalActivity.java25 import android.os.MessageQueue;
H A DLocalDialog.java25 import android.os.MessageQueue;
H A DLocalScreen.java25 import android.os.MessageQueue;
H A DTestedActivity.java23 import android.os.MessageQueue;
65 private class Idler implements MessageQueue.IdleHandler
H A DTestedScreen.java24 import android.os.MessageQueue;
110 private class Idler implements MessageQueue.IdleHandler {
/frameworks/base/core/java/android/view/
H A DDisplayEventReceiver.java22 import android.os.MessageQueue;
45 private MessageQueue mMessageQueue;
48 MessageQueue messageQueue);
H A DInputEventSender.java22 import android.os.MessageQueue;
41 private MessageQueue mMessageQueue;
44 InputChannel inputChannel, MessageQueue messageQueue);
H A DFrameMetricsObserver.java22 import android.os.MessageQueue;
37 private MessageQueue mMessageQueue;
H A DInputEventReceiver.java22 import android.os.MessageQueue;
42 private MessageQueue mMessageQueue;
48 InputChannel inputChannel, MessageQueue messageQueue);
H A DInputQueue.java22 import android.os.MessageQueue;
44 MessageQueue messageQueue);
/frameworks/base/core/java/android/os/
H A DLooper.java59 * based on MessageQueue. APIs that affect the state of the queue should be
60 * defined on MessageQueue or Handler rather than on Looper itself. For example,
71 final MessageQueue mQueue;
128 final MessageQueue queue = me.mQueue;
189 * Return the {@link MessageQueue} object associated with the current
193 public static @NonNull MessageQueue myQueue() {
198 mQueue = new MessageQueue(quitAllowed);
277 public @NonNull MessageQueue getQueue() {
/frameworks/base/tests/UiBench/src/com/android/test/uibench/
H A DEditTextTypeActivity.java21 import android.os.MessageQueue;
62 MessageQueue.IdleHandler handler = new MessageQueue.IdleHandler() {
/frameworks/support/v7/recyclerview/src/android/support/v7/util/
H A DMessageThreadUtil.java32 final MessageQueue mQueue = new MessageQueue();
88 final MessageQueue mQueue = new MessageQueue();
231 static class MessageQueue { class in class:MessageThreadUtil
/frameworks/base/tests/utils/testutils/java/android/os/test/
H A DTestLooper.java23 import android.os.MessageQueue;
56 MESSAGE_QUEUE_MESSAGES_FIELD = MessageQueue.class.getDeclaredField("mMessages");
88 MessageQueue queue = mLooper.getQueue();
91 throw new RuntimeException("Access failed in TestLooper: get - MessageQueue.mMessages",
/frameworks/opt/net/wifi/tests/wifitests/src/com/android/server/wifi/
H A DMockLooper.java23 import android.os.MessageQueue;
56 MESSAGE_QUEUE_MESSAGES_FIELD = MessageQueue.class.getDeclaredField("mMessages");
88 MessageQueue queue = mLooper.getQueue();
91 throw new RuntimeException("Access failed in MockLooper: get - MessageQueue.mMessages",
/frameworks/base/core/tests/coretests/src/android/os/
H A DTestHandlerThread.java22 import android.os.MessageQueue.IdleHandler;
/frameworks/base/cmds/hid/src/com/android/commands/hid/
H A DDevice.java23 import android.os.MessageQueue;
56 byte[] descriptor, MessageQueue queue, DeviceCallback callback);
/frameworks/base/services/core/java/com/android/server/tv/
H A DTvInputHal.java23 import android.os.MessageQueue;
56 private native long nativeOpen(MessageQueue queue);
/frameworks/support/v7/recyclerview/tests/src/android/support/v7/util/
H A DMessageQueueTest.java34 MessageThreadUtil.MessageQueue mQueue;
38 mQueue = new MessageThreadUtil.MessageQueue();

Completed in 726 milliseconds

123